Ferro Rodriguez warned Marcelo e Costa that he was leaving politics after the “defeat” of the end of Gueringona.

The former Socialist leader and former President of the Assembly of the Republic, Ferro Rodríguez, said this Monday that he has informed the Head of State and the Prime Minister that the end of Jérigonça will entail the end of his active political activities.

Ferro Rodríguez reported this episode, which occurred with Marcelo Rebelo de Sousa and António Costa in October 2021, after the government’s 2022 budget proposal was announced, during the launch of his book “This is how I see my life – A Memoir” in Belem. Cultural center in Lisbon.

In his speech, the former PS General Secretary emphasized his friendship with Marcelo Rebelo de Sousa.

“He’s one of my last friends. In fact, it was a friendship that arose in a completely new situation on a political, social, economic and cultural level, starting in 2015, and which, unfortunately, was interrupted with the end of the so-called “Geringons” period in 2021.”

In front of a room full of guests, Ferro Rodrigues said he felt the end of Geringona, the political decision of the PS minority government that enjoyed parliamentary support from the PCP, Bloco de Esquerda and PEV between November 2015 and October 2021. as a “big failure” and from a personal point of view.

“I told the President of the Republic and Prime Minister António Costa not to count on me. It was a big defeat, which I also felt was my own,” he said in the final part of his speech.

Addressing the head of state, the former chairman of the Assembly of the Republic recalled the period in 2018 when he was ill and underwent surgical interventions.

“He was tireless when I was sick,” Ferro Rodriguez said, then emphasizing the friendship between them, “regardless of political differences.”

Eduardo Ferro Rodrigues, 73, was elected President of the Assembly of the Republic exactly eight years ago, on October 23, 2015, a position to which he was re-elected in 2019 and held it until March 2022, when the previous legislature ended.

In April 2022, the President of the Republic, Marcelo Rebelo de Sousa, awarded the President of the Republic the Grand Cross of the Military Order of Christ.

An economist and graduate of the Higher Institute of Economic and Financial Sciences, whose student association he led, Ferro Rodriguez was the founder of the Left Socialist Movement (MES) after April 25, 1974, and joined the PS in 1988.

He was Minister of Labour, Solidarity and Social Security in the government of António Guterres from 1995 to 2002 and Secretary General of the Socialist Party from 2002 to 2004.

This meeting was attended by Prime Minister António Costa, ministers Fernando Medina, Mariana Vieira da Silva, Pedro Adan e Silva and José Luis Carneiro, as well as PS figures such as João Craviño, José Vera Jardim, Alberto Martins, Jorge Lacao, Ana Gomes . .

Among those present were also former director general of the Ministry of Health Francisco Jorge, historian and former PSD leader José Pacheco Pereira, Olympic champion Rosa Mota, president of the April 25 association Vasco Lourenço and António Filipe of the PCP.
